# Key Challenges in Transformational Football Coaching

Understanding barriers is the first step. According to a 2023 UEFA technical report, 68% of surveyed European coaches identified “resistance to change” as their top challenge in modern football (来源: [UEFA Technical Report 2023]).

Common obstacles include:
– Skeptical or traditional players
– Management pressure for quick results
– Lack of time or resources for education
– Differences in player backgrounds and learning styles

But here’s the twist: in many cases, the biggest hurdle isn’t technical—it’s emotional. Players fear failure and uncertainty. Some coaches even struggle with confidence when rolling out new strategies.

Based on my experience, our team faced fierce opposition after switching from a possession-based system to high pressing. Several senior players doubted the change. We needed more than tactical details: we had to change mindsets.

# Proven Strategies for Effective Coaching for Change Football

Let’s break down actionable solutions based on research, case studies, and insights from top coaches.

1. **Open Communication**
– Frequent, honest conversations build trust. According to the Journal of Applied Sport Psychology (2022), teams with regular feedback loops were 35% more likely to embrace coaching changes (来源: [JASP 2022]).
2. **Evidence-Based Decision Making**
– Use data to show the benefits of new methods. Video analysis and stats help convert skeptics.
3. **Small, Manageable Steps**
– Break up big changes into bite-sized actions. Focus on quick wins to build momentum.
4. **Player Involvement**
– Let players co-create solutions. Empowering athletes increases commitment and motivation.
5. **Adapt Leadership Style**
– Shift from top-down orders to supportive mentoring. The best coaches listen as much as they instruct.

# Implementation Guide: 5 Steps for Coaching for Change in Football

Ready for practical steps? Here’s a step-by-step guide any coach can follow:

1. **Assess Current Situation**
– Gather feedback from players and staff. Use surveys, interviews, and performance data.
2. **Define the Change Goals**
– Be ultra-clear on what needs to change: Tactics, culture, training routines, or mindset?
3. **Build Buy-In**
– Host team meetings. Share successful case studies and involve key influencers.
4. **Execute the Plan**
– Roll out new routines gradually. Monitor response after each phase.
5. **Review and Adjust**
– Track progress with metrics. Adapt strategies based on feedback.

# Common Pitfalls and Warning: Don’t Make These Mistakes

Attention: The most frequent mistake coaches make is trying to force change too quickly. Rapid overhaul without context leads to confusion and resistance.

Other common errors:
– Ignoring player input.
– Skipping honest reviews.
– Relying only on technical drills without addressing mindset.
– Overpromising short-term results.

Remember, sustainable change in football requires patience, dialogue, and a willingness to learn from mistakes.

# Real-World Example: Reshaping a Youth Squad

Let’s look at a case. Our team was tasked with modernizing a local U17 squad that relied on physicality but ignored possession tactics. We started with open workshops and interviews, creating a sense of ownership among players.

Gradually, we introduced possession drills and video feedback. Some players struggled, but by highlighting tiny improvements and celebrating effort, we built the belief needed for lasting change. Within six months, the team improved passing accuracy by 23%. The most surprising part? Player confidence and enthusiasm soared.
